I don't know, but after Reaperbot was all the rage (about 1997), the Omicron
Bot was the preferred one by many (including a large contingent of Mac Quake
players, who had regular Omicron "botblast" competitions on custom maps for
a couple of years, around 1998-1999). Steve Polge, who created the Reaper,
had long since gone to work for Epic on the Unreal AI. (Jean-Paul van
Waveren, who created the Omicron, also did the Gladiator for Quake II and
later went to id to do the Quake III AI, which he then wrote his Master of
Science thesis on.) More recently, I think Frogbot may be the most
up-to-date, but I've never tried it.
